数据库备份:必要的安全措施吗?
在数据库进行备份吗

首页 2025-03-31 23:09:53



在数据库进行备份吗?——一场不容忽视的数据保护战役 在当今这个信息爆炸的时代,数据已成为企业最宝贵的资产之一

    无论是金融交易记录、客户信息、业务文档还是创新研究成果,数据支撑着企业的日常运营、决策制定与未来发展

    然而,在享受数据带来的巨大价值的同时,企业也面临着前所未有的数据丢失风险

    自然灾害、硬件故障、人为错误、恶意攻击……任何一次意外都可能导致数据的永久丧失,进而引发业务中断、法律纠纷、信誉受损乃至财务损失

    因此,在数据库中实施定期且有效的备份策略,不仅是数据管理的基本要求,更是企业生存与发展的坚固防线

     一、备份:数据安全的基石 数据库备份,简而言之,就是将数据库中的数据复制到另一个存储介质或位置的过程,以确保在原始数据遭遇损坏、丢失或不可用的情况下,能够迅速恢复业务运行

    这一过程看似简单,实则蕴含深远意义: 1.灾难恢复:面对自然灾害、硬件故障等不可抗力,备份是重建业务系统的唯一途径

    通过快速恢复数据,企业可以将损失降至最低,迅速恢复运营

     2.数据保护:人为错误(如误删除)或恶意软件攻击是数据丢失的常见原因

    定期备份能够确保这些意外事件不会造成不可挽回的后果

     3.合规性:许多行业和地区都有关于数据保留的法律要求

    备份不仅有助于满足这些合规需求,还能在法律纠纷中提供关键证据

     4.测试与开发:备份数据还可以用于非生产环境的测试和开发,减少对生产数据库的依赖,提高系统稳定性

     二、备份策略的选择与实施 制定一个高效且全面的数据库备份策略,需要综合考虑数据类型、业务连续性需求、成本预算以及技术可行性

    以下是一些关键要素: 1.全量备份与增量/差异备份: -全量备份:复制数据库中的所有数据,适用于初次备份或周期性全面检查

     -增量备份:仅备份自上次备份以来发生变化的数据,减少存储需求和备份时间

     -差异备份:备份自上次全量备份以来发生变化的所有数据,介于全量与增量之间,恢复时效率较高

     结合使用这三种备份方式,可以平衡备份效率与恢复速度

     2.备份频率:根据数据变化率和业务容忍度确定

    对于高频变化的关键数据,可能需要每日甚至每小时进行一次备份;而对于变化较少的数据,则可采取较低的频率

     3.备份窗口:选择对业务影响最小的时间段进行备份操作,减少对正常业务运营的干扰

     4.存储位置与冗余:备份数据应存储在与原始数据不同的物理位置,甚至不同地域,以防止区域性灾难的影响

    同时,考虑使用云存储服务,实现数据的地理冗余和即时访问

     5.加密与安全性:备份数据应加密存储,防止未经授权的访问

    同时,建立严格的访问控制机制,确保只有授权人员能够访问和操作备份数据

     6.自动化与监控:采用自动化备份工具,减少人为错误,提高备份任务的执行效率和可靠性

    同时,实施监控机制,及时发现并解决备份过程中的问题

     三、备份恢复演练:理论与实践的桥梁 备份的目的在于恢复

    因此,定期进行备份恢复演练至关重要

    这不仅是对备份数据有效性的直接检验,也是提升团队应对突发事件能力的重要途径

    演练应涵盖不同场景下的恢复流程,包括部分数据恢复、全系统恢复以及跨站点恢复等,确保在真实灾难发生时,能够迅速、准确地执行恢复计划

     四、面临的挑战与解决方案 尽管备份的重要性不言而喻,但在实际操作中,企业仍面临诸多挑战: - 成本考量:高效备份解决方案往往伴随着较高的初期投资和持续的运维成本

    通过评估数据价值、优化备份策略、采用云服务等手段,可以在保证数据安全的同时控制成本

     - 技术复杂性:随着数据库种类的增多和规模的扩大,备份管理的复杂性也随之增加

    利用专业的备份软件和服务,实现跨平台、跨数据库类型的统一管理,可以有效简化这一过程

     - 数据增长:数据量的爆炸式增长给备份存储和恢复时间带来了巨大压力

    采用数据压缩、去重等技术,以及分层存储策略,可以有效缓解这一问题

     - 合规性与隐私保护:随着数据保护法规的不断完善,企业需确保备份数据在存储、传输和处理过程中符合相关法律法规要求,特别是涉及个人隐私和敏感信息的数据

     五、结语:备份,不仅仅是技术,更是战略 在数据库进行备份,不仅是一项技术任务,更是企业数据保护战略的核心组成部分

    它关乎企业的持续运营能力、市场竞争力乃至生存基础

    面对日益复杂的数据环境和不断演进的安全威胁,企业必须建立起一套灵活、高效、可靠的备份体系,同时培养员工的数据安全意识,定期进行演练和培训,确保在关键时刻能够迅速响应,将数据损失降至最低

    只有这样,才能在数据驱动的未来中稳健前行,把握机遇,赢得挑战

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道